  • Both graphics cards have the same power consumption of 75 Watt.
  • Both video cards are using PCIe 3.0 x16 interface connection to a motherboard.
  • GeForce GTX 1050 mobile has 2 GB more memory, than FirePro W600.
  • FirePro W600 is used in Desktops, and GeForce GTX 1050 mobile - in Laptops.
  • FirePro W600 is build with GCN 1.0 architecture, and GeForce GTX 1050 mobile - with Pascal.
  • Core clock speed of GeForce GTX 1050 mobile is 604 MHz higher, than FirePro W600.
  • FirePro W600 is manufactured by 28 nm process technology, and GeForce GTX 1050 mobile - by 14 nm process technology.
  • Memory clock speed of GeForce GTX 1050 mobile is 3008 MHz higher, than FirePro W600.
